.product-card{position:relative;display:inline-flex;flex-flow:column nowrap;justify-content:space-between;border-radius:5px;align-items:stretch;row-gap:1rem;text-align:left;color:var(--color-foreground);background:var(--color-background)}.comparaison_grid .product-card .media,.comparaison_grid .product-card .media img,.collection_grid-wrap .product-card .media,.collection_grid-wrap .product-card .media img{border-radius:5px 5px 0 0!important;width:100%}.product-card_details{position:relative;display:flex;flex-flow:column nowrap;align-items:stretch;justify-content:space-between;flex:1;row-gap:1rem;height:max-content;padding:1rem 0}@media not all and (min-resolution:.001dpcm){@supports (-webkit-appearance:none) and (stroke-color:transparent){.product-card_details{height:fit-content}}}@media not all and (min-resolution:.001dpcm){@supports (-webkit-appearance:none) and (not (stroke-color:transparent)){.product-card_details{height:fit-content}}}@media screen and (min-color-index:0) and(-webkit-min-device-pixel-ratio:0){@media{.product-card_details{height:fit-content}}}.collection_grid_item .product-card_details{padding:1rem 0 2rem}.product-card_form-wrap{position:absolute;inset-inline-start:0;inset-inline-end:0;transform-origin:top;transform:translateY(0);pointer-events:none;opacity:0;z-index:1;padding-inline:1rem;transition:transform var(--animation-long-duration) ease,opacity var(--animation-short-duration) ease}.product-card:is(:hover,:focus-within) .product-card_form-wrap{transform:translateY(-150%);opacity:1;pointer-events:all}.product-card_form .price_item--regular{font-size:14px}.product-card_form .price{margin-top:0}.product-card_informations>*{margin-block:0}.product-card_informations .price{margin-top:0;display:block}.product-card_informations .price_item--regular{line-height:16px;text-transform:lowercase}.product-card_informations .price_item--sale{font-size:16px;line-height:16px;margin-top:5px;margin-bottom:5px;text-transform:lowercase}.product-card_informations .price_item--club{font-size:18px;line-height:15px;color:#339491}.product-card_informations .price_item--sale--club s{text-decoration:inherit}.product-card_informations .price_item--club span:first-of-type{font-size:16px}.product-card_informations--center{align-items:center;text-align:center}.product-card_informations--right{align-items:flex-end;text-align:end}.multiple-products .product-card .product-card_informations .price_item--regular span{color:#151515}.multiple-products .product-card_media .media{width:100%}.product-card .badges,.product-card .rating{position:absolute;inset-block-start:2rem;inset-inline-end:2rem}.product-card .badges{inset-inline-start:2rem}@media not all and (min-resolution:.001dpcm){@supports (-webkit-appearance:none){.product-card .badges,.product-card .rating{top:2rem;right:2rem}.product-card .badges{left:2rem}}}.header_mega-menu .product-card_media{overflow:hidden}.header_mega-menu .product-card_media a{transition:transform .3s ease-out 0s}.header_mega-menu .product-card_media a:hover{transform:scale(1.05)}.product-card_media--empty{display:grid;place-items:center;inline-size:100%;padding:2rem;color:var(--color-background);background-color:var(--color-foreground);flex-grow:1;aspect-ratio:1/1}.product-card_media .media{max-height:210px}@media screen and (max-width: 45em){.product-card .badges,.product-card .rating{position:absolute;inset-block-start:1rem;inset-inline-end:1rem}.product-card .badges{inset-inline-start:1rem}}
/*# sourceMappingURL=/cdn/shop/t/110/assets/component-product-card.css.map */
